Hotels in Gloucester Point, Virginia

  • Overview

    Gloucester Point is a charming town located in Gloucester County, Virginia, United States of America. This delightful coastal area offers a perfect blend of natural beauty and historical significance. Situated on the banks of the serene York River, Gloucester Point is known for its picturesque landscapes and rich maritime heritage.

  • Nearby Attractions

  • Gloucester Point Beach Park

    Gloucester Point Beach Park is a beautiful waterfront park that offers stunning views of the York River. The park features sandy beaches, picnic areas, a fishing pier, and walking trails. It is a perfect spot for sunbathing, swimming, fishing, and enjoying picturesque sunsets.
  • Colonial National Historical Park

    Colonial National Historical Park encompasses the historic sites of Jamestown, Yorktown, and the Colonial Parkway. Visitors can explore the Jamestown Settlement, Yorktown Battlefield, and several educational exhibits that showcase the history of the area. The park offers guided tours, living history demonstrations, and hiking trails.
  • Gloucester Point Fishing Pier

    The Gloucester Point Fishing Pier is a popular destination for fishing enthusiasts. Stretching into the York River, the pier provides excellent opportunities for catching a variety of fish species, including striped bass, flounder, and bluefish. The pier is also a great spot for enjoying panoramic river views and observing wildlife.
